Idyllically nestled into the mountainside, this hotel is built on the site of a renovated 17th-century mill; hence the name. Despite being a grand, three-storey affair, the hotel doesn't upset the quaint atmosphere of the village. Its traditional feel extends inside, where period details such as exposed beams and stone-flagged flooring add antiquated flair to a modern affair. To top it all off (quite literally), the third floor balcony is home to an excellent restaurant manned by affable staff.
If you want to leave the car parked for a while and explore the local landscape on two wheels, the Mill Hotel can supply bikes for €14 a day, or €88 for a week's worth of cycling. The deal includes helmets and a kit comprised of a spare tube, mini pump and padlock. Mountain trail tours are also offered, but need to be pre-booked.
